Arboleas is a municipality of Almería province, in the autonomous community of Andalusia, Spain. Found in the Almanzora valley, Arboleas is a small town on the bank of the now dryAlmanzora River, in the spurs of the Sierra de los Filabres.

Almanzora is a small city in the province of Almería, Andalusia, Spain. Its name, derives from the Arabic al-Mansura, "place of victory", and has been passed on from the city to which is shared with a river and to the surrounding Comarca of Almanzora.
